GEOTECHNICAL SERVICES REPORT <br /> FOR <br /> PROPOSED HOUSE <br /> 1006 WILDHURST TRAIL <br /> ORONO, MINNESOTA <br /> AET #94-1805 <br /> INTRODUCTION <br /> You are planning to construct a new house at 1006 Wildhurst Trail in Orono, Minnesota. To <br /> assist you in planning and design of the project, you authorized AET to perform subsurface <br /> exploration and geotechnical engineering services for the project. This report presents our <br /> findings and recommendations <br /> To protect you, AET, and the public, we authorize use of opinions and recommendations in this <br /> report only by you and your project team for this specific project. Contact us if other uses are <br /> intended. Even though this report is not intended to provide sufficient information to accurately <br /> determine quantities and locations of particular materials, we recommend that your potential <br /> contractors be advised of the report availability. <br /> AUTHORIZED WORK SCOPE <br /> Our services were verbally authorized by you on August 29, 1994. Authorized services are <br /> limited to one boring to a depth sufficient to estimate pile capacity, if a deep foundation is <br /> needed, and then to prepare engineering recommendations on foundation alternatives for the <br /> proposed house. <br /> Our authorized work scope did not include determining the presence or extent of any ground <br /> contamination at the site. <br />
